Aw, Creston Flash has provided a link to an as filed 990 for AMH. You'll note this is for the tax year ending 9/30/13. I believe that AMH has decided to change their fiscal year ending date, so the next 990 you see may be for 12 months 3 months or 15 months, just depends on how the IRS code is applied. Looks like top 5 paid employees are all medical providers of some sort MD, DO or PA. Ms. Lambeth works for Novant, so you'll not see her compensation listed individually on the 990. At some point you'll see what Novant is being paid for their management duties, from the linked 990 QHR, old old management company, was paid $330,000 or there abouts which included management fee and compensation and benefits for the previous CEO Williams.

As a private not-for-profit organization the salaries of the employees of Ashe Memorial are not available to the public. There is limited information available through the IRS, since not-for-profits have to file a 990 form listing the total compensation of the top 5 employees and some others on the payroll. Guidestar is one service which lists the 990's on line or you are entitled to request a copy of the most recent filing from the Administration of the organization.
